Tieken Smiles Dental

  • 3033 Marina Bay Dr., Ste. 230
  • League City, TX,  77573
  • View Phone

Experience & Reliability

COMPARE DENTISTS


  • Insured

Have Tieken Smiles Dental & up to 3 other local dentists contact you!